Strong Earthquake Rattles Siberut Island, Indonesia
Posted by feww on March 3, 2015
M6.4 quake strikes offshore Sumatra
Centered at 0.767°S, 98.708°E the quake occurred at a depth of 37.6 km, said USGS/EHP.
There were no reports of casualties or damage, as of posting.
EQ Details
Magnitude: 6.4Mw
Event Time: 2015-03-03 at 10:37:31 (UTC)
Nearby Cities:
- 50km (31mi) NW of Sikabaluan, Indonesia
- 158km (98mi) W of Pariaman, Indonesia
- 184km (114mi) W of Padang, Indonesia
- 191km (119mi) WSW of Bukittinggi, Indonesia
Tsunami Evaluation: This quake has not generated a destructive tsunami. NO tsunami Warnings, Advisories or Watches are currently in effect.
Siberut (population: ~ 3,550) is the largest of the Mentawai Islands, located in the Indian Ocean about 150km west of Sumatra. About 90 percent of the population are the native Mentawai.
